_Collodion Process._--The most important step in the preparation of the
negative was the application of collodion. This is a solution of
pyroxilin in ether and alcohol, which rapidly evaporates and leaves a
thin film adhering to the glass. M. Le Gray, of Paris, was the first to
suggest collodion for this purpose, but Mr. Scott Archer, of London, in
1851, was the first to carry it out practically. A clean plate of glass
is coated with collodion sensitized with iodides of potassium, etc., and
is then immersed in a solution of nitrate of silver. Metallic silver
takes the place of potassium, forming insoluble iodide of silver on the
film. The plate is then exposed and the latent image developed by an
aqueous solution of pyrogallic acid, or protosulphate of iron. When
sufficiently developed, the plate is washed, and the image fixed by
dissolving the unacted-upon iodide of silver with a solution of cyanide
of potassium or hyposulphite of soda. This completed the negative or
stencil from which the positives are printed by passing rays of light
through it upon sensitive paper.
_The Ambrotype_ succeeded the Daguerreotype, and was produced by making
a very thin negative by under exposure on glass, using the collodion
process, and, after drying, backing the glass with black asphaltum
varnish or black velvet, causing the dense portions of the negative to
appear white by reflected light, and the transparent portions black.
Such pictures were quickly made, and were much in vogue forty years ago,
but are now obsolete. A modification of the ambrotype, however, still
survives in what is known as the “tin-type” or “ferro-type.” In the
tin-type the collodion picture is made directly upon a very thin iron
plate, covered with black enamel, which both protects the plate from
the action of the chemicals in the bath, and forms the equivalent of the
black background of the ambrotype.
